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ite and Yanet: Back in stock alerts both address the critical need for Shopify merchants to recapture lost sales due to out-of-stock products. While both offer stock alert functionality, they cater to potentially different merchant segments based on their scale and specific requirements.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ite boasts significantly more reviews, suggesting wider adoption and a longer track record. Yanet, on the other hand, positions itself as an easy-to-install solution with a strong emphasis on customization and support, potentially appealing to merchants prioritizing brand consistency and direct assistance. Kbite's Back In Stock,Notify Me likely targets a broader market due to its higher review count, suggesting it has resonated with a larger audience. Yanet focuses more on a customizable, user-friendly experience, highlighted in its description, aiming to attract merchants who are looking for an aesthetically cohesive and easily managed stock notification solution, potentially those for whom branding is particularly important. The differences in key features mentioned – such as Yanet's emphasis on mobile & desktop friendliness, multi-language support, and detailed reports – indicate a focus on features that support broader operational needs.

For merchants seeking a proven solution with widespread adoption,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ite, given its high rating and massive review count, is a solid choice. Its extensive user base suggests reliability. However, merchants prioritizing ease of use, detailed reporting, strong customization options, mobile optimization and dedicated support may find Yanet: Back in stock alerts a better fit, particularly if they value a more hands-on approach to managing their stock notifications and are willing to trade off volume of reviews for more tailored features. Larger businesses needing comprehensive language support may strongly favor Yanet.
Ultimately, the choice depends on individual business needs. If scalability and sheer numbers using a given platform are paramount, Kbite is the better choice. However, for those with specific branding needs, requiring immediate setup and comprehensive support, Yanet edges ahead. Careful consideration of these differentiating factors is essential for a successful app integration.
Yanet explicitly states a 2-minute installation process, implying potentially faster setup compared to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ite, where installation time isn't mentioned.
Yanet specifies email, SMS, and web push notifications.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ite's notification channels are not specified.
Yanet explicitly states multi-language support. Language support for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ite is not mentioned.
Yanet specifically mentions detailed reports with valuable insights. Reporting capabilities of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ite are not described.
Back In Stock,Notify Me: Kbite clearly has more social proof due to its significantly higher number of reviews (2804) compared to Yanet (33).
